For today's Free for All challenge to make a project incorporating "old wood".
I immediately reached for the new DSP pack from Stampin'Up! called Wood Textures.
I die cut the card base and wood layer from scallop circle dies and then cut off the "curves" with scissors to make it look like a wood slice. Really easy! Cut out the heart with SU's thinlet die and inlaid the interior pieces back into the cutout area so it feels like the heart was carved into the wood. And a quick sentiment on the computer and this card is done...perfect guy card!
